Index of /_SITEIMAGE/image/YWUtcGljLWExLmFsaWV4cHJlc3MtbWVkaWEuY29t/b6/e6/63/7f
Name
Last modified
Size
Description
Parent Directory
-
b6e6637f918d74b735e4..>
2025-07-07 20:02
42K